Monitoring water flow across a property is often impossible until you see a flooded paddock or an empty tank. The Farmo Water Flow Monitor is a rugged, inline turbine flow meter designed specifically for the tough Australian environment.
It provides high-precision data (+/- 5% accuracy) on flow rates ranging from 10 L/min up to 300 L/min. The device uses "Edge Processing" to check your flow constantly, reporting every 15 minutes while water is moving.

Installation is straightforward: The sensor is installed inline into your existing pipework, designed to fit 2" poly pipe or 1 ½" with the included size adaptors (note: rural poly fittings are not included).
Once installed and activated via the Farmo App, it begins counting pulses to calculate flow rate and total volume. The monitor stays in a low-power state to save battery, waking up instantly to transmit data the moment water starts flowing.
Farmo devices are covered by a 12 month back-to-base warranty. After the standard warranty period expires we apply a pro-rata warranty up to 24 months.
Keep water flow free of mud and debris to prevent the turbine clogging up and wearing out prematurely.
Don’t wait until a paddock is underwater or a header tank is bone dry to realize a main line has ruptured. Get an immediate notification if flow spikes above your custom safety threshold, allowing you to shut off the pump before the damage is done.
Get the heads up on leaks especially in winter when the wet spots won't be visible in the paddock.
Use flow meters on trough lines, header tanks and supply pipes to confirm water is actually moving to livestock areas, spot abnormal drops in usage, and reduce the risk of animals being left without water.
Support automatic control systems that start, stop or change irrigation flows. This is relevant where pumps and outlets are automated with the Farmo IoT Switch or Smartplug.

Yes, as long as there’s mobile network coverage (Telstra by default) the device will work. Data is sent over the specialised long distance CatM1/Nb-IoT part of the 4G and 5G networks, so you will find coverage goes further than voice calls on handsets.
If you are comfortable working with poly pipe and rural fittings, you can install it yourself. It fits directly into a 2" poly pipe (or 1.5" with adaptors). However, we always recommend a professional installation if you are cutting into main pressurized lines or complex irrigation systems.
The data is updated every 15 minutes when water is flowing. If no flow is detected, the device sends a daily (24-hour) heartbeat report to confirm it’s still online.
You can configure alerts in the Farmo App by choosing whether to receive SMS and/or email notifications, and by setting which phone numbers or email addresses should get them. Automated phone call alerts are also available on request.
